It carries the current METAR decoded into plain language — surface wind, visibility, cloud layers and ceiling, temperature and dewpoint, and altimeter setting — alongside the raw observation as transmitted. 5 airfields within reach of Mount Clare have their own pages, listed below.
The Terminal Aerodrome Forecast (TAF) is shown across its full validity period, with each change group broken out so you can see when conditions are expected to shift. Flight category is derived automatically — VFR, MVFR, IFR or LIFR — from reported ceiling and visibility, with runway details and field elevation alongside. Mount Clare rests in a landscape of gentle, rolling terrain, where the rich, dark earth of Macoupin County yields to the sky in broad, unbroken fields. It lies 21.0 miles north-north-east of Edwardsville, IL (from Edwardsville, IL: bearing 19°T), and is situated 6.3 miles north-north-west of Staunton. The story of Mount Clare is deeply entwined with the legacy of coal mining that once shaped this region, a history that whispers from the very ground. While the industry’s most active days have passed, its influence remains, a layer beneath the surface of everyday life, much like the seams of coal that were once extracted. Today, the local economy is largely sustained by the agricultural endeavors that have always been a constant, the amber waves of grain a familiar sight under the wide Illinois sky.
